How does a laptop so compact match a full desktop’s performance? The secret lies in advancements in semiconductor efficiency, minimized thermal design, and optimized power management. These laptops integrate high-end processors and GPUs into sleek, lightweight chassis, using innovative cooling and energy-saving architecture to prevent overheating and battery drain. The result is a machine that sustains demanding tasks—like video editing, software development, or 3D design—without the bulk or cost of traditional desktops.
